Equinox membership in NYC starts at $215 and goes up to $395 per month, depending on whether you choose single-club, all-access, or nationwide access. Every plan includes upscale fitness-center features like cardio equipment, recreation areas, steam rooms, and spa-grade locker rooms stocked with Kiehl’s products and eucalyptus towels. 

Members also benefit from wellness-focused extras like saunas, cold plunges, and massage rooms.Unlimited group-exercise and group-training classes are included in every tier, with options like Zumba, Aerobics, HIIT, and Pilates led by certified trainers.

Equinox’s wellness-center experience extends beyond workouts. Recovery lounges, infrared saunas, and massage therapy areas help enhance muscle recovery, reduce stress, and support full-body health. 

Plans typically require a 12-month commitment and an initiation fee ranging from $100 to $500. Savings are available through referral credits, student pricing, health insurance tie-ins, and corporate wellness programs.

Equinox New York City Pricing Table 2025

Following is a summary table of membership options, costs, and initiation fees at Equinox NYC.

Membership Tier Access Level Monthly Cost Initiation Fee Benefits
Single-Club Access One NYC club $215 – $280 $100 – $500 Unlimited club access, group classes, locker rooms, cardio & strength areas
All-Access NYC Multiple NYC clubs $260 – $330 $100 – $500 Access to all NYC locations, more class options, recovery amenities
Destination Membership Nationwide (most clubs) $345 – $395 $100 – $500 Entry to most U.S. clubs, elite amenities, spa access, exclusive events
E by Equinox / Optimize Tier Ultra-premium concierge $3,000+/mo Variable (High) Private suite, 1-on-1 coaching, lab testing, bespoke wellness programs

What’s Included in an Equinox Membership NYC

Following are the services and amenities included in Equinox memberships.

Group Exercise and Fitness Classes

Equinox memberships include unlimited access to premium group fitness classes like yoga, barre, cycling, Pilates, and strength training. These sessions are held in state-of-the-art fitness centers and led by certified fitness instructors..

Spa, Steam Rooms, and Locker Amenities

Equinox locations in NYC provide high-end recreation center environments with spa-like locker rooms. Amenities include eucalyptus steam rooms, cold plunge pools, Kiehl’s products, and towel service. These features enhance recovery and relaxation as part of a complete health and fitness lifestyle.

Personal Training and Wellness Services

Equinox offers professional personal trainer sessions, customized fitness assessments, and lifestyle coaching. These services are ideal for members seeking goal-based programming to support specific health needs. 

Whether you’re focusing on weights, mobility, or overall wellness, expert guidance ensures progress at every fitness level.

Digital Access via Equinox+ App

Equinox membership includes access to the Equinox+ app. Members can stream guided aerobic workouts, mindfulness sessions, and nutrition programs from any device. This digital extension makes it easy to stay on track even when you’re away from the fitness center.

Tips to Reduce Your Equinox Membership Cost

Following are some effective ways to reduce the cost of your Equinox membership in NYC.

Check for Corporate Discounts

Employees of partnered companies may be eligible for discounted access to Equinox fitness centers through corporate wellness programs. These are often arranged through HR departments as part of a broader health and fitness initiative.

Use Student Membership Options

Select Equinox clubs in NYC offer reduced pricing for students with valid college ID. These plans offer full access to group classes, spa areas, and personal trainer consultations at a more affordable rate.

Take Advantage of Referral and Promo Offers

Referral programs can earn both existing and new members membership credits. Signing up during seasonal promotions may also waive fees or include extras like fitness program assessments or bonus group fitness classes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much is Equinox per month in NYC?

Membership costs in NYC range from $215 to $395 per month, depending on tier and access level.

Is the Equinox initiation fee negotiable?

Yes, initiation fees can often be reduced or waived during promotional periods or through corporate partnerships.

What’s the difference between all-access and destination memberships?

All-access allows club access across NYC. Destination expands access to Equinox gyms nationwide.

Can you cancel Equinox membership easily in NYC?

Equinox now follows updated NYC guidelines for cancellations. Members can cancel more transparently, with fewer hidden penalties, especially when citing relocation or medical reasons.
